My order qualified for free shipping and I selected the longest time interval (10-12 days via mail Canada Post) which induces the least amount of cost since it is not expedited. Typically when Canada Post is used there are no extra charges. If a courier like DHL, UPS or FedEx are involved their border brokers will definitely add extra charges. For example my order was for $147.00 of merchandise and the extra charges totalled $47.92 due to DHL's involvement. Obviously a $47.00 charge on $147.00 would not be worth the online purchase. So the question to Chain Reaction is why did they involve DHL when previous orders did not with the same shipping option requested. Chain Reaction customer service would not answer this question and would not acknowledge their mistake. One of the items was not as advertised so I went on their site and followed through with their return procedure. Turns out it would cost $20.00 to return a $35.00 item (liner for shorts) that weighed nothing and could be sent in a envelope. So there system creates automatically a return shipping costs that would eliminate the feasibility to return an item. Best to avoid using Chain Reaction there are many better online companies.

Chain Reaction Cycles is a leading online retailer of cycling equipment, accessories, and apparel. The company was founded in 1984 in Northern Ireland and has since grown to become one of the largest online cycling retailers in the world. With over 500,000 products from over 500 brands, Chain Reaction Cycles offers a vast selection of high-quality cycling gear for all types of riders, from beginners to professionals.
